Creamy Asian Salad Dressing

Casey Rooney
This creamy Asian salad dressing combines peanut butter with a touch of citrus, sesame oil, ginger, garlic, and soy sauce. It's perfect on crunchy salads like this Asian chopped salad, an Asian-style slaw, or just drizzled over plain mixed greens! There are so many ways to use this versatile dressing!

Prep Time 10 minutes
Total Time 10 minutes
Course Appetizer, Salad
Cuisine asian
Servings 4

Ingredients
  

  • 1/4 cup creamy peanut butter
  • Juice from one orange about 1/4 cup
  • 2 tbsp rice wine vinegar can substitute white wine vinegar
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p water
  • 2 tbsp honey
  • 1 tbsp fresh ginger, minced or grated
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ced the best garlic chopper
  • 1 tsp sesame oil
  • 1/4 tsp red chili flakes (optional) can sub sriracha
  • 1/8 tsp EACH coarse salt and black pepper

Instructions
 

  • Whisk: To a small bowl add all of the dressing ingredients. Whisk until well-combined. Serve right away or store in an airtight container or jar for 5-7 days.
